How Blockchain Enhances Privacy and Security in No KYC Casino Platforms
Utilizing Decentralized Ledgers to Verify Player Identity Without Personal Data
Blockchain technology creates a secure, transparent, and tamper-proof ledger where all transactions are recorded across multiple nodes. In no KYC casino platforms, decentralized ledgers can verify player identity through cryptographic credentials without exposing personal information. For instance, players can prove eligibility via digital certificates stored on a blockchain, ensuring compliance without revealing sensitive data. This approach reduces the risk of data breaches and privacy violations, which are common concerns with traditional KYC processes.
Smart Contracts for Automated, Trustless Transactions
Smart contracts are self-executing agreements encoded on blockchain networks that automatically enforce rules. In no KYC casinos, these contracts facilitate trustless betting and payout mechanisms. For example, once a game outcome is verified, the smart contract automatically transfers funds to the winner without third-party interference, minimizing fraud and delays. This automation enhances transparency and ensures fairness, fostering greater player confidence.

Role of Zero-Knowledge Proofs in Protecting User Identity
Enabling Verification Without Revealing Sensitive Information
Zero-knowledge proofs (ZKPs) allow a party to prove possession of certain information without revealing the actual data. In a no KYC context, a player can demonstrate they are of legal age or meet staking requirements without submitting personal documents. This cryptographic method balances regulatory needs with user privacy, offering a seamless verification process that retains confidentiality.
Reducing Fraud and Identity Theft Risks with Zero-Knowledge Protocols
By minimizing the need to share personal data, ZKPs significantly lower the risk of data breaches and identity theft. Since players do not transmit sensitive information, hackers have fewer targets, enhancing overall security. Impact of Distributed Ledger Technology on Fairness and Transparency
Immutable Records for Game Outcomes and Player Transactions
Distributed Ledger Technology (DLT) enables all stakeholders to access unchangeable records of game results and transactions. This transparency reassures players that outcomes are not manipulated. An example is the use of blockchain for recording shuffle and deal algorithms in online card games, where every move can be audited retrospectively.
Real-Time Auditing Capabilities for Regulatory Compliance
DLT allows operators and regulators to perform real-time audits, ensuring operational integrity. By viewing live, immutable data streams, regulators can verify fairness and adherence to gaming standards instantly, reducing the reliance on third-party audits which often involve delays and trust issues.

Integration of Cryptocurrency Payments for Seamless and Private Transactions
Using Privacy-Focused Coins to Maintain Player Anonymity
Privacy-centric cryptocurrencies like Monero and Zcash enable users to transact without revealing transaction details to third parties. For no KYC casino platforms, integrating such coins allows players to deposit and withdraw funds anonymously, maintaining a high level of privacy while complying with regulatory frameworks that accept cryptocurrency payments.
Reducing Transaction Fees and Processing Times
Cryptocurrencies facilitate faster settlements compared to traditional banking, often reducing transaction times from days to minutes. Additionally, they eliminate intermediary fees, lowering costs for both operators and players. Practical Implementation Challenges and Solutions
Despite benefits, integrating cryptocurrencies poses challenges such as price volatility and regulatory uncertainty. Solutions include employing stablecoins to mitigate price fluctuations and working with compliant crypto payment processors. Additionally, adopting multi-signature wallets boosts security, preventing unauthorized access and theft.
